Annterese Toth is a Senior Financial Advisor and partner of the VCMP group at Merrill Lynch Wealth Management. She has been in financial services since 1992 and joined Merrill in 2003. Annterese focuses on assisting affluent individuals and business owners with investment planning, retirement income strategies, estate planning, and other financial services including employee benefits planning, family wealth management, portfolio management, and tax minimization.
Annterese holds the Chartered Retirement Planning Counselor™ (CRPC™) and Chartered Retirement Plans Specialist™ (CRPS™) designations, which support her expertise in addressing clients' pre- and post-retirement needs. She also carries professional designations such as Certified Plan Fiduciary Advisor (CPFA), Personal Investment Advisor (PIA), and Retirement Accredited Financial Advisor (RAFA). She earned a bachelor's degree in business from National University in San Diego, graduating cum laude, and attended Hofstra University as well as the Wharton School of Business Executive Training Program.
